    Croydon Health Services NHS Trust provide hospital and community services from a number of community and specialist clinics throughout Croydon.

    The Trust was formed on 1st August 2010 through the integration of Croydon Community Health Services and Mayday Healthcare NHS Trust.

    Around 4,100 staff provide services for a population of over 360,000 people who are relatively young with a high level of ethnic diversity.

    Our main hospital site, Croydon University Hospital is one of the busiest in London.     Applications from job seekers who require Tier 2 sponsorship to work in the UK are welcome and will be considered alongside all other applications.

    The UK Visas and Immigration department requires employers to complete this test to show that no suitably qualified EEA or EU worker can fill the post.

    For further information please visit the UK Visas and Immigration website. Please note, we are unable to sponsor a candidate for a visa on a bank contract.
